{"id":882972,"date":"2026-06-21T15:43:17","date_gmt":"2026-06-21T15:43:17","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/882972\/"},"modified":"2026-06-21T15:43:17","modified_gmt":"2026-06-21T15:43:17","slug":"3-dead-after-small-plane-crashes-near-bowie-neighborhood","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/882972\/","title":{"rendered":"3 dead after small plane crashes near Bowie neighborhood"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>Three people are dead after a single-engine plane crashed near a neighborhood Saturday night in Bowie, Maryland.<\/p>\n<p>\n    WTOP&#8217;s Ian Crawford and Dan Ronan with the latest following a plane crash near a neighborhood late Saturday night in Bowie, Maryland, that left three people dead.<\/p>\n<p>A single-engine plane crashed near a neighborhood late Saturday in Bowie, Maryland, leaving three people dead, according to police.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">The single-engine Piper Cherokee crashed around 11:30 p.m. with a pilot and two passengers on board, according to Maryland State Police spokesperson Elena Russo. All three people on board were adults. Identification is being withheld pending next of kin notification, police said.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">The plane was en route from Ocean City, New Jersey, to Montgomery County Airpark in Gaithersburg, Russo said.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">Prince George\u2019s County Public Safety Communications received information at 11:53 p.m. about an \u201ciPhone crash alert\u201d that indicated \u201ca crash in the area of Rt. 50 and 301,\u201d Russo said.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">Multiple local agencies responded and began a ground and aerial search immediately, including members of the Prince George\u2019s County Fire Department, Maryland State Police College Park Barrack, Anne Arundel County Police and Aviation, Bowie City Police and the Prince George\u2019s County Police Department.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">The aircraft was located around 3:45 a.m., \u201cin a wooden area in close proximity to a residential area\u201d off of Scarlet Oak Terrace, Russo said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We don\u2019t have any other information at this point from any eye witnesses or anybody that heard anything. The only thing we have is that iPhone crash alert,\u201d she said.<\/p>\n<p>The debris covers about 100 feet in a wooded area behind a fence that is \u201cvery close to a townhome community behind a playground,\u201d she said.<\/p>\n<p>Police said that they believe that the plane belongs to an area flight school in Montgomery County and \u201cwas possibly participating in a training flight.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>WTOP\u2019s Dan Ronan, a licensed pilot, said that the Piper Cherokee is commonly used in training because it is relatively easy to operate.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It is frequently flown, very safe,\u201d Ronan said. \u201cIt is a relatively simple airplane to fly because it does not have retractable landing gear. The gear is fixed. The engine is relatively simple in terms of aviation parlance. Managing the engine and the power settings is relatively simple, as compared to other complex, more complicated airplanes,\u201d he said.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>When it comes to visibility, Ronan said Saturday night was very clear and conditions were favorable for flying.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As far as nights to fly, last night was a gorgeous night,\u201d he said. \u201cThe temperature was cool, it was in the 70s, the visibility was wide open, very good visibility in terms of flying. If you\u2019re going to pick a night to fly general aviation and do a cross country from Ocean City, New Jersey, to our area, very, very good night to fly in terms of just overall conditions,\u201d he said.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Police said the crash site is near a public park by the townhomes that was narrowly avoided by the plane.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It\u2019s absolutely a tragic incident that we are here investigating today. It could have been even worse because of the proximity of the crash was literally right next to a town home community in Bowie,\u201d Russo said.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">The investigation will be led by the NTSB and the FAA. The NTSB has dispatched someone from an area field office was expected to arrive Sunday morning.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>Ronan said that the NTSB will be looking at the pilot, passengers, aircraft and all elements before and during flight.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They\u2019re going to be looking at the airplane, the condition of the airplane, all of the mechanical records, and then, of course, they will deconstruct the lives of those poor people who passed away,\u201d Ronan said. \u201cSadly, they will be deconstructing the last week of their lives to try and figure out what, if any, human factors might have been a contributing factor that caused this accident late last night, early this morning.\u201d\u00a0<\/p>\n<p>A map of the area where the plane crashed is below:<\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/wtop.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/06\/Screen-Shot-2026-06-21-at-9.49.43-AM.png\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\" target=\"_blank\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"wp-image-29368123 size-newsletter_full_width\" src=\"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/06\/Screen-Shot-2026-06-21-at-9.49.43-AM-600x400.png\" alt=\"\" width=\"600\" height=\"400\"\/><\/a>CLICK MAP TO ENLARGE.
